| Holiday Warning | |
| The Holidays are here and, again, a warning to help keep your Greys and other pets safe. The packages and tree are going to be a temptation to them. Supervision when they are around them would be best to keep them out of trouble. Chocolate is bad. Also, watch them around the eggnog. My parents used to throw an eggnog party with eggnog spiked with bourbon. They mixed it in huge glass mayonnaise jars. One year, one of the jars broke all over the kitchen floor. We had a puppy named Sammy at the time, Before we could get to him, he started lapping up the eggnog. Next thing we knew, we had a very sick and very drunk puppy. It didn't take much. Also, watch all the rich food. We try to keep our Greys out of trouble by giving them special treats that they only get during the Holidays. | |
